CITY OF ELK RIVER <br />NOTES TO BASIC FINANCIAL STATEMENTS <br />YEAR ENDING DECEMBER 31, 2016 <br />NOTE 1 SUMMARY OF SIGNIFICANT ACCOUNTING POLICIES (CONTINUED) <br />O. Deferred Outflows/Inflows of Resources (Continued) <br />In addition to liabilities, the statement of financial position and fund financial statements <br />will sometimes report a separate section for deferred inflows of resources. This separate <br />financial statement element, deferred inflows of resources, represents an acquisition of <br />net position that applies to a future period(s) and so will not be recognized as an inflow <br />of resources (revenue) until that time. The City has only two types of items, which arise <br />under a modified accrual basis of accounting that qualifies for reporting in this category. <br />Accordingly, the items, state aid received for subsequent years and unavailable revenue, <br />are reported only in the governmental funds balance sheet. The governmental funds <br />report unavailable revenues from three sources: property taxes, special assessments <br />and other. These amounts are deferred and recognized as an inflow of resources in the <br />period that the amounts become available. The state aid received for subsequent years <br />also qualifies and is presented as a deferred inflow of resources on the statement of net <br />position. Furthermore, the City has one additional item which qualifies for reporting in <br />this category on the statements of net position. The item, deferred pension resources, is <br />reported only in the statements of net position and results from actuarial calculations <br />involving net differences between projected and actuarial earnings on plan investments <br />and changes in proportions. <br />P. Pensions <Ne <br />For purposes of measuring the net pension liability, deferred outflows/inflows of <br />resources, and pension expense, information about the fiduciary net position of the <br />Public Employees Retirement Association (PERA) and additions to/deductions from <br />PERA's fiduciary net position have been determined on the same basis as they are <br />reported by PERA except that PERA's fiscal year is June 30. For this purpose, plan <br />contributions are recognized as of employer payroll paid dates and benefit payments <br />and refunds are recognized when due and payable in accordance with the benefit terms. <br />Investments are reported at fair value. <br />For purposes of measuring the net pension liability (asset), deferred outflows of <br />resources and deferred inflows of resources related to pensions, and pension expense, <br />information about the fiduciary net position of the defined benefit plan administered by <br />Elk River Fire Relief Association and additions to and deductions from the plan's <br />fiduciary net position have been determined on the same basis as they are reported by <br />the plan. Investments are reported at fair value. <br />Q. Unearned Revenue <br />Unearned revenue arises when assets are recognized before revenue recognition <br />criteria have been satisfied. Grants and entitlements received before eligibility <br />requirements are met are also recorded as unearned revenue. At December 31, 2016, <br />the balance reported in the governmental fund financial statements consists of $568,062 <br />from unearned park dedication credits. <br />(44 ) <br />
